From e4aa1f5bc71a3de5db73309ec31b8bc7a8e287f8 Mon Sep 17 00:00:00 2001 From: REJack Date: Sat, 14 May 2016 16:37:06 +0200 Subject: [PATCH] tests `update_login_attempts` done fixed strtotime params in `update_login_attempts` changed config var `update_last_login_attempt` to true, --- application/config/aauth.php | 2 +- application/libraries/Aauth.php | 3 ++- 2 files changed, 3 insertions(+), 2 deletions(-) diff --git a/application/config/aauth.php b/application/config/aauth.php index e904b3e..7466c28 100644 --- a/application/config/aauth.php +++ b/application/config/aauth.php @@ -112,7 +112,7 @@ $config_aauth["default"] = array( 'max_login_attempt' => 10, 'max_login_attempt_per_minutes' => 5, - 'update_last_login_attempt' => false, + 'update_last_login_attempt' => true, 'login_with_name' => false, diff --git a/application/libraries/Aauth.php b/application/libraries/Aauth.php index c2ac458..e749ab6 100644 --- a/application/libraries/Aauth.php +++ b/application/libraries/Aauth.php @@ -639,7 +639,8 @@ class Aauth { $data = array(); - if (strtotime($row->last_login_attempt) > strtotime("-"+$this->config_vars['max_login_attempt_per_minutes']+" minutes")) { + $minutes = $this->config_vars['max_login_attempt_per_minutes']; + if (strtotime($row->last_login_attempt) > strtotime("-$minutes minutes")) { $data['login_attempts'] = $row->login_attempts + 1; if($this->config_vars['update_last_login_attempt']){